Output 8ed152a8c16a164a750c5aaab3acc66a419c633e0273ff1b39ff0b1fc8a1d9ea:41

value
2171779
script pubkey
OP_HASH160 OP_PUSHBYTES_20 378c3962a740b1c3e14eb525fc0e1ff416113cbd OP_EQUAL
address
36kj53Gk13w418YMHQzxnpvSz3kt4nPKta
transaction
8ed152a8c16a164a750c5aaab3acc66a419c633e0273ff1b39ff0b1fc8a1d9ea
spent
true